@font-face{font-family:'acherusgrotesqueblack';src:url(fonts/acherus_grotesque_black-webfont.woff2) format('woff2') , url(fonts/acherus_grotesque_black-webfont.woff) format('woff');font-weight:normal;font-style:normal}@font-face{font-family:'acherusgrotesqueregular';src:url(fonts/acherus_grotesque_regular-webfont.woff2) format('woff2') , url(fonts/acherus_grotesque_regular-webfont.woff) format('woff');font-weight:normal;font-style:normal}body{font-family:acherusgrotesqueregular,BlinkMacSystemFont,"Helvetica Neue",Helvetica,sans-serif}@supports ( font-variation-settings: normal ) {

	body {
		font-family: acherusgrotesqueregular, BlinkMacSystemFont, "Helvetica Neue", Helvetica, sans-serif;
	}
}.entry-content{font-family:acherusgrotesqueregular,BlinkMacSystemFont,"Helvetica Neue",Helvetica,sans-serif;letter-spacing:normal}.entry-content h1,.entry-content h2,.entry-content h3,.entry-content h4,.entry-content h5,.entry-content h6,.entry-content cite,.entry-content figcaption,.entry-content table,.entry-content address,.entry-content .wp-caption-text,.entry-content .wp-block-file{font-family:acherusgrotesqueblack,BlinkMacSystemFont,"Helvetica Neue",Helvetica,sans-serif}@supports ( font-variation-settings: normal ) {

	.entry-content h1,
	.entry-content h2,
	.entry-content h3,
	.entry-content h4,
	.entry-content h5,
	.entry-content h6,
	.entry-content cite,
	.entry-content figcaption,
	.entry-content table,
	.entry-content address,
	.entry-content .wp-caption-text,
	.entry-content .wp-block-file {
		font-family: acherusgrotesqueblack, BlinkMacSystemFont, "Helvetica Neue", Helvetica, sans-serif;
	}
}.widget_text p,.widget_text ol,.widget_text ul,.widget_text dl,.widget_text dt,.widget-content .rssSummary{font-family:acherusgrotesqueregular,BlinkMacSystemFont,"Helvetica Neue",Helvetica,sans-serif;letter-spacing:normal}.widget-content cite,.widget-content figcaption,.widget-content .wp-caption-text{font-family:acherusgrotesqueblack,BlinkMacSystemFont,"Helvetica Neue",Helvetica,sans-serif}@supports ( font-variation-settings: normal ) {

	.widget-content cite,
	.widget-content figcaption,
	.widget-content .wp-caption-text {
		font-family: acherusgrotesqueblack, BlinkMacSystemFont, "Helvetica Neue", Helvetica, sans-serif;
	}
}body{background:#fff}.entry-header.has-text-align-center.no-title-template.header-footer-group{padding:0}#site-header{height:11rem}.header-inner{max-width:100%}.header-inner.section-inner{position:fixed;background:#dcdddf;width:100%;padding:1rem 2rem}.site-tel{font-size:4rem;display:inline;border-bottom-style:none;margin-left:3rem;font-size:2rem;text-decoration:none;padding-top:1.2rem;color:#575c62;font-weight:bold}.site-tel:hover{text-decoration:none}body:not(.overlay-header) .primary-menu > li > a,
body:not(.overlay-header) .primary-menu > li > .icon,
.modal-menu a,
/*.footer-menu a,
.footer-widgets a,
#site-footer .wp-block-button.is-style-outline,*/
.wp-block-pullquote::before,
.singular:not(.overlay-header) .entry-header a,
.archive-header a,
.header-footer-group .color-accent,
.header-footer-group .color-accent-hover:hover {color:#575c62!important;text-transform:uppercase;font-weight:bold}body:not(.overlay-header) .primary-menu li.current-menu-item > a,
.primary-menu li.current-menu-item > .link-icon-wrapper > a {text-decoration:none;color:#f60087!important}.primary-menu ul a{color:#575c62}.primary-menu li{margin-top:1.85rem}.primary-menu li.menu-item-has-children:hover>ul,.primary-menu li.menu-item-has-children:focus>ul,.primary-menu li.menu-item-has-children.focus>ul{right:0;opacity:1;transform:translateY(0);transition:opacity .15s linear , transform .15s linear;background:#dcdddf}.primary-menu .quote-menu-item{margin-top:1.75rem}body:not(.overlay-header) .primary-menu .quote-menu-item a {color:#fff!important;background-color:#ec008c;padding:1rem;margin-top:-1rem}.quote-menu-item.menu-item.menu-item-type-post_type.menu-item-object-page{background-color:#ec008c;text-align:center}.quote-menu-item.menu-item.menu-item-type-post_type.menu-item-object-page a{color:#fff!important}.quote-menu-item.menu-item.menu-item-type-post_type.menu-item-object-page a:hover{text-decoration:underline}.toggle-icon .svg-icon,
body:not(.overlay-header) .toggle-inner .toggle-text {color:#ec008c!important}button.toggle{background:none!important}.mobile-menu{margin-top:48px}ul.primary-menu{}@media (max-width:1300px){ul.primary-menu{font-size:1.5rem}}@media (max-width:1110px){ul.primary-menu{font-size:1.25rem}}@media (min-width:1000px){.header-titles-wrapper{margin-right:1rem;max-width:25%}}.entry-content h1,.entry-content h2,.entry-content h3,.entry-content h4,.entry-content h5,.entry-content h6,.entry-content cite,.entry-content figcaption,.entry-content table,.entry-content address,.entry-content .wp-caption-text,.entry-content .wp-block-file{color:#ec008c;font-family:acherusgrotesqueregular,BlinkMacSystemFont,"Helvetica Neue",Helvetica,sans-serif}.entry-content p{color:#575d62}.entry-title{color:#f60087;font-size:34px}.entry-title .no-title{font-weight:700}h1.no-title{color:#f60087;font-size:34px;text-align:centre;font-weight:normal;margin-top:4rem}.front-page-metaslider{margin-top:-8em}.post-inner.thin{padding:0}.entry-content .tw-stretched-link p a{text-decoration:none;font-size:22px;color:#000}.has-border-bottom{border-bottom-style:solid;border-bottom-width:2px;border-bottom-color:#575c62;width:96%;margin-top:0!important;margin-bottom:0!important}.has-text-align-center.tw-text-wide.cover-para-align-bottom.has-larger-font-size{background-color:transparent;padding:12px}.wp-block-cover.animation-process-cover-container{min-height:320px}.wp-block-cover__inner-container a{color:#fff!important}.entry-content > .alignfull:not(.wp-block-group.has-background) {margin-top:0;margin-bottom:4rem}.post-inner{padding-top:0}.page-id-209849 .entry-content h1{max-width:97%}.pix-tight-vertical{margin-top:0!important;margin-bottom:0!important}.page-id-204443 .wp-block-cover.alignfull.has-custom-content-position.is-position-bottom-center{margin-bottom:0;border-bottom:#ec008c 12px solid}.entry-header.has-text-align-center.no-title.header-footer-group{padding:0}body.template-full-width-no-title .entry-content > :not(.alignwide):not(.alignfull):not(.alignleft):not(.alignright):not(.is-style-wide),
body.template-full-width-no-title [class*="__inner-container"] > :not(.alignwide):not(.alignfull):not(.alignleft):not(.alignright):not(.is-style-wide),
body.template-your-full-width-template-name-in-editor .entry-content > :not(.alignwide):not(.alignfull):not(.alignleft):not(.alignright):not(.is-style-wide) {max-width:120rem}@media (min-width:700px){body.template-full-width-no-title .entry-content > :not(.alignwide):not(.alignfull):not(.alignleft):not(.alignright):not(.is-style-wide) {width:calc(100% - 8rem)}}.page-template-template-default-no-title header.entry-header.has-text-align-center.header-footer-group,.page-template-template-full-width-no-title header.entry-header.has-text-align-center.header-footer-group{display:none}.type-post.post-inner.thin{max-width:100rem;width:calc(100% - 8rem);margin-left:auto;margin-right:auto}.entry-content > *:not(.alignwide):not(.alignfull):not(.alignleft):not(.alignright):not(.is-style-wide) {max-width:100rem;width:100%}.pix_cover-as-link a::after{content:"";position:absolute;top:0;left:0;width:100%;height:100%}.cover-as-link a:hover{text-decoration:none!important}.wp-block-cover.has-custom-content-position.is-position-bottom-center.pix_cover{padding:0}.wp-block-cover__inner-container{background-color: #575D62C7}.pic_cover .has-text-align-center.has-text-color{color:#fff!important}.wp-block-cover.has-custom-content-position.is-position-bottom-center.pix_cover .wp-block-cover__inner-container{width:100%!important}.wp-block-cover.alignfull.has-custom-content-position.is-position-bottom-center{padding:0}.wp-block-cover-image.has-custom-content-position.has-custom-content-position .wp-block-cover__inner-container,.wp-block-cover.has-custom-content-position.has-custom-content-position .wp-block-cover__inner-container{width:100%}.has-text-align-center.tw-text-wide.cover-para-align-bottom.has-larger-font-size{max-width:100%!important}.wp-block-latest-posts.is-grid li{border-top:none}.wp-block-archives-dropdown{text-align:center}#wp-block-archives-60cb5629a4ed4{background-color:#ec008c;color:#fff;text-transform:uppercase}.no-whitespace-above,.no-whitespace-above.alignnone,.no-whitespace-above.aligncentre,.no-whitespace-above.alignleft,.no-whitespace-above.alignright,.no-whitespace-above.alignwide,.no-whitespace-above.alignfull{margin-top:0!important}.no-whitespace-below,.no-whitespace-below.alignnone,.no-whitespace-below.aligncentre,.no-whitespace-below.alignleft,.no-whitespace-below.alignright,.no-whitespace-below.alignwide,.no-whitespace-below.alignfull{margin-bottom:0!important}@media (min-width:1200px){.no-whitespace-above,.no-whitespace-above.alignnone,.no-whitespace-above.aligncentre,.no-whitespace-above.alignleft,.no-whitespace-above.alignright,.no-whitespace-above.alignwide,.no-whitespace-above.alignfull{margin-top:0!important}.no-whitespace-below,.no-whitespace-below.alignnone,.no-whitespace-below.aligncentre,.no-whitespace-below.alignleft,.no-whitespace-below.alignright,.no-whitespace-below.alignwide,.no-whitespace-below.alignfull{margin-bottom:0!important}}.flex-control-paging li a.flex-active{background:#f60087!important;color:#fff!important}.metaslider.ms-theme-precognition .flexslider ol.flex-control-nav:not(.flex-control-thumbs) li a:hover,
/*.metaslider.ms-theme-precognition ul.rslides_tabs li.rslides_here a,*/
.metaslider.ms-theme-precognition ul.rslides_tabs li a:hover,
/*.metaslider.ms-theme-precognition div.slider-wrapper div.nivo-controlNav:not(.nivo-thumbs-enabled) a.active,*/
.metaslider.ms-theme-precognition .slider-wrapper .nivo-controlNav:not(.nivo-thumbs-enabled) a:hover,
/*.metaslider.ms-theme-precognition .coin-slider .cs-buttons a.cs-active,*/
.metaslider.ms-theme-precognition .coin-slider .cs-buttons a:hover {background-color:#dcdddf!important}.footer-nav-widgets-wrapper.header-footer-group{margin-top:0}.footer-widgets.column-one.grid-item{width:100%;text-align:center;margin-left:0}.footer-widgets.column-two.grid-item{display:none}.footer-copyright a{color:#fff!important}.powered-by-wordpress,.powered-by-wordpress a{display:none}.header-footer-group{background:#575c62}.footer-nav-widgets-wrapper.header-footer-group{margin-top:0;color:#fff}#site-footer{display:none}.footer-socmed-icon{display:inline-block}.footer-socmed-icon img{margin:3px 20px 20px 20px}.footer-widgets a.footer-contact{color:#fff!important;text-decoration:none;padding:1rem;margin:1rem 0;display:inline-block}.tpw-button .wp-block-button__link{}button,.button,.faux-button,.wp-block-button__link,.wp-block-file .wp-block-file__button,input[type="button"],input[type="reset"],input[type="submit"],.bg-accent,.bg-accent-hover:hover,.bg-accent-hover:focus,:root .has-accent-background-color,.comment-reply-link{background-color:#ec008c!important;color:#fff!important}#cookie-law-info-bar{color:#000;bottom:0;border-top:4px solid #fff!important;max-width:1260px;margin:auto;left:0;right:0}#cookie_action_close_header{background-color:#771878!important;color:#fff!important;font-weight:bold!important}.cli-plugin-button:hover{text-decoration:underline!important}.site-content article{word-wrap:normal;-webkit-hyphens:none;-moz-hyphens:none;hyphens:none}.widget-area .widget{-webkit-hyphens:none;-moz-hyphens:none;hyphens:none;word-wrap:normal}.entry-content,.entry-summary,.page-content,.nav-links,.comment-content,.widget{-webkit-hyphens:none;-moz-hyphens:none;hyphens:none;word-wrap:normal}::-webkit-selection{background-color:#f0e7eb;color:#b3698c}::-moz-selection{background-color:#f0e7eb;color:#b3698c}::selection{background-color:#f0e7eb;color:#b3698c}.entry-content a,.entry-summary a,.page-content a,.comment-content a{text-decoration:none}.entry-content a:hover,.entry-summary a:hover,.page-content a:hover,.comment-content a:hover,a:hover{text-decoration:underline}.color-accent,
.color-accent-hover:hover,
.color-accent-hover:focus,
:root .has-accent-color,
.has-drop-cap:not(:focus)::first-letter,
.wp-block-button.is-style-outline, 
a {color:#ec008c!important}.has-text-color a{color:inherit!important;text-decoration:underline!important}.has-text-color a:hover{text-decoration:none!important}.wpcf7-not-valid{color:#e5007d}div.wpcf7-validation-errors{border-color:#e5007d;color:#e5007d}.wpcf7-response-output.wpcf7-display-none.wpcf7-mail-sent-ok{color:#358613}.wpcf7-label{color:#cd2653!important}.wpcf7-submit{color:#cd2653!important}.wpcf7-form-control.wpcf7-submit:hover,.wpcf7-form-control.wpcf7-submit:active{text-decoration:underline}span.wpcf7-list-item{display:block}.wpcf7-form-control.wpcf7-select.wpcf7-validates-as-required,.wpcf7-form-control.wpcf7-textarea.wpcf7-validates-as-required{font-family:acherusgrotesqueregular,"Helvetica Neue",Helvetica,sans-serif;font-size:1.6rem;background:none}.wpcf7-form-control.wpcf7-textarea.wpcf7-validates-as-required{color:#000}.wpcf7-form-control.wpcf7-select.wpcf7-validates-as-required{color:#767676;color:#e5007d}input,textarea,button,.button,.faux-button,.wp-block-button__link,.wp-block-file__button{font-family:acherusgrotesqueregular,"Helvetica Neue",Helvetica,sans-serif}@supports ( font-variation-settings: normal ) {

	input,
	textarea,
	button,
	.button,
	.faux-button,
	.faux-button.more-link,
	.wp-block-button__link,
	.wp-block-file__button {
	font-family: acherusgrotesqueregular, "Helvetica Neue", Helvetica, sans-serif;
	}
}input.referer-page{display:none}.wpcf7-select option{color:#000}textarea.wpcf7-form-control.wpcf7-textarea.wpcf7-validates-as-required,.wpcf7-form-control.wpcf7-select.wpcf7-validates-as-required{background:#fff}select.wpcf7-form-control.wpcf7-select.wpcf7-validates-as-required{color:#000}.wpcf7 .ajax-loader{display:block;block-size:0}input.wpcf7-form-control.wpcf7-submit{margin-top:.9rem}.left-margin{padding-left:2rem}